The best solution to fix logging, especially in 0.0 is to have all ships persist in space for 5 minutes after exiting the game. This was the same solution used in Ultima Online, and it worked perfectly. If you didn't want your character sticking around (to be killed) you would log off in an inn, or somewhere safe.
It's funny when it came to PvP, Ultima Online had it so right yet it was the pioneer of the genre. Since Eve combat is slower paced you could probably bump the log off timer to around 7 minutes, and this would also stop the gangs from doing it. Who would log their gang off in hostile space when worried about hostiles killing them while their ships are inactive?

That's their choice. It would be easier to be sympathetic if they were using logoffski to escape combat, but to escape detection?
The system as it works right now severely favors the hunter, log off aside for sake of this example. There are only so many places in 0.0 where you can really warp to when you're being hunted. The star, planets (13 is the most I've ever seen), and maybe other belts. Moons? Yeah, right, would be all kinds of fun to jump to a moon in a system and get wtfpwnt by a POS turret, so moons are right out for most people in 0.0. Jumping around to these points is one idea that's been put forth, but lets look at the details. Unless you're unbelievably lucky on your approach, it takes nothing shy of an eternity to align from a dead stop for the next warp hop, and if you get spotted, its not difficult for an observant person to derive your heading based on your outbound course.
The bottom line is, with a five minute log off timer, there's really no place in a system where a trapped ratter can really run to for shelter when a hunter fleet runs through. If we could pick a random point within 80aus of the system to hide in? Sure, leave'em there for a half hour, if you want. But if we only have a REAL short list of locations to get hidden in? Forget it. That's pretty much handing the win for free to the hunters.
